On , OSHA opened a programmed Related safety inspection of ISABEL CONSTRUCTION LLC in 1910 BIG BEND ROAD, WAUKESHA, WI 53186 (NAICS 238160). OSHA activity number 343179883.

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13): Each employee(s) engaged in residential construction activities 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els were not protected by guardrail systems, safety net system, or personal fall arrest system, nor were employee(s) provided with an alternative fall protection measure under another provision of paragraph 1926.501 (b):     (a)  Employees conducting roofing activities on a roof with a 6:12 pitch were not protected from falling to the lower level. This exposed employees to a fall hazard of approximately 9' fall hazard on the garage and a 19' fall hazards on the main portion of the house.      The Isabel Construction LLC was previously cited for a violation of this occupational safety and health standard or its equivalent standard 29 CFR 1926.501(b)(1), which was contained in OSHA inspection number 1140320, citation number 1, item number 3a and was affirmed as a final order on June 8, 2016, with respect to a workplace located at 5841 Joanne Drive, Mount Pleasant, WI 53403.

29 CFR 1926.503(a)(1): The employer did not provide a training program for each employee who might be exposed to fall hazards:    (a)  The employer did not ensure that employees exposed to potential fall hazards had been trained to recognize and minimize the fall hazards associated with their work. This exposed employees to a fall hazard of approximately 9' fall hazard on the garage and a 19' fall hazards on the main portion of the house.      The Isabel Construction LLC was previously cited for a violation of this occupational safety and health standard or its equivalent standard 29 CFR 1926.503(a)(1), which was contained in OSHA inspection number 1140320, citation number 1, item number 3b and was affirmed as a final order on June 8, 2016, with respect to a workplace located at 5841 Joanne Drive, Mount Pleasant, WI 53403.
